Recent days have shown that big centralized otaku media archives, although convenient, are a risk. If the server goes down some data may be lost forever. Alternatives built on peer-to-peer technology would be useful. Perhaps otaku media preservation has a future with them. Let's see how far we are from that future.

I've made an experiment to preserve original /jp/ content as well as to test the viability of the P2P Dat protocol for sharing otaku media. It's a Dat site where you can download /jp/'s original visual novels. Namely,
- Anon's Nice Day
- The Dandelion Girl (v1.1 + remake)
- /jp/ Manor
- Rita Please Respond
These are all the /jp/ visual novels that I have. I didn't include Uncle Mugen's work, at least for now. If you know others, please tell me. (inb4 KS.)

To access the VN archive you can download the Beaker Browser from https://beakerbrowser.com/.. I'll post a screenshot of what the site looks like in the thread. You can also use the command line Dat client. The client seems solid, but the browser is still buggy and sometimes can't find any peers seeding the site. If the browser doesn't work for you, try the client or use https://datbase.org as a proxy (but then you can't seed). Please download and seed the site. It's around 250 MB of /jp/ OC.

Why Dat? First of all, its browser can create and publish "Dat sites" like Netscape Navigator did websites in the old days. The average anon who knows HTML should be able to use it to create a site. Another nice thing about Dat compared to IPFS or BitTorrent is that you can add new content to an existing site more easily. This would be an important feature for a constantly updated media archive.

>>21825297
At that scale bandwidth would be a larger concern because most of the hundreds of gigabytes of content would need to be completely replaced multiple times per day. It isn't something a consumer Internet connection can handle. No real P2P imageboard would operate like that, though. It would have to let you choose what you wanted to store with thread-level granularity. Board-level could be acceptable for textboards, but not imageboards. A full copy of /jp/ takes up at least 15 threads/page * 10 pages * 100 images/thread (an average I pulled out of my ass) * 1 megabyte/image (another average) = 15000 megabytes.

Does this thing support dynamic website like users can post or upload things? If not then it won't be a sadpanda replacement. You are not going to have only one person supplying all these contents.

>> No.21855530

>>21854476
It doesn't support users uploading files directly to your Dat. There is going to be support for multiple write keys, but that's more for having several admins. You don't give out keys to users you don't trust with the entire contents of your site.

However, you wouldn't do it like that anyway. My understanding of Dat and Beaker is somewhere between basic and intermediate, but I think the correct way to make a Sad Panda clone with them is different. First, you create the main Dat site that has three features. They are a gallery editor, a gallery viewer and a gallery list/search form. The editor allows users to create their own gallery with standard metadata (creator name, circle, tags...) that your viewer understands and to publish it as a separate dat. A user creates this gallery and submits the link to you through another channel like an imageboard, IRC or IM. If you like it, you either add the link directly to your list (and then every gallery is controlled by the submitter) or you make a copy of the dat and put a link to that copy there (then every gallery is controlled by you). Once you've done that, users are able to find it and view it with the viewer. If somebody takes down your communications channel, the content will still stay up.

You can also handle submissions in a more sophisticated automatic way and have user tagging, comments, etc. through centralized but theoretically interchangeable servers that your Dat gallery editor/viewer talks to. You can read about how that is supposed to work in https://pfrazee.hashbase.io/blog/dat-and-servers.. Again, it is possible to design things in such way that taking down the servers only disables these features or makes everything read-only until someone puts up a replacement server.
